Day 2 – The Courage to Be Honest with Yourself

“The most fundamental act of freedom is the courage to be honest with yourself.”

Yesterday, we took the first step. Today, we look a little deeper. Often, we live our lives according to the expectations of others—our partners, our colleagues, or society. We wear masks so often that we eventually forget which face is truly ours.

Real growth cannot happen on a foundation of self-denial. It requires us to stand in front of the mirror of our soul and ask: “Am I living the life I want, or the life I was told to want?” Being honest with yourself isn’t about judgment or guilt. It is about liberation. When you stop lying to yourself about what makes you happy, what hurts you, and what you truly desire, you reclaim your power. You stop being a spectator in your own life and start being the author.

The Coaching Exercise: Take a piece of paper or open a note on your phone. Complete this sentence without overthinking: “If I were completely honest with myself, I would admit that I…” Don’t worry about what comes out. Just observe it with kindness.

Daily Affirmation: “I honor my truth today. I have the courage to listen to my inner voice and follow its guidance.”
